First you should approach the bank where you have your salary account for their best CC that too LTF. If it's a sarkari bank then my comment is not applicable. In that case try opening some good account like ICICI Wealth/ AXIS Burgundy / HDFC Imperia and they will automatically offer you their best cards LFT. Most of the Super Premium cards have pretty high charges so better get it through your savings account relationship.

Some good cards to have (personal usage experience)
1) HDFC Infinia (Priority Pass for both primary and add on with unlimited lounge access, you can use your rewards points as 1 rupee to buy apple products)
2) SBI Elite (500 bucks movie ticket every month so 6000 received for 5000 CC Fees paid, apart from this you will also get other offers on Amazon, FK)
3) ICICI Amazon and AXIS FK (Both and FTF and flat 5% cash back on all transactions made on respective platforms)
4) Indusind EazyDiner Card (Eazydiner has got decent network and amazing discounts. One plus one movie ticket every month, its a LTF card)
5) Axis Bank Myzone card (LTF with 120 Rs off 4 time per month on Swiggy other offers as well)
